Cryptocurrency mining devices come in various shapes and sizes, each with its own set of capabilities and prices. These devices are specifically designed to solve complex mathematical equations and verify transactions on the blockchain network. The more powerful the device, the faster it can solve these equations and earn rewards in the form of cryptocurrencies. Let's take a closer look at the capabilities of these devices.

Processing power is one of the most important factors to consider when choosing a mining device. The higher the processing power, the faster the device can solve equations and mine cryptocurrencies. This directly affects the profitability of mining. Some of the top mining devices in the market today have processing powers ranging from 10 to 100 terahashes per second (TH/s). It is important to note that the higher the processing power, the more expensive the device will be.

Energy efficiency is another crucial factor to consider when choosing a mining device. Mining requires a lot of energy, and the cost of electricity can significantly impact profitability. Therefore, it is important to choose a device that is energy efficient. Some devices come with built-in energy-saving features, while others require additional cooling systems to reduce energy consumption. It is important to find a balance between processing power and energy efficiency to maximize profits.

A good cooling system is essential for any mining device. As these devices run continuously, they generate a lot of heat, which can affect their performance and lifespan. Therefore, it is important to choose a device with a good cooling system to prevent overheating. Some devices come with built-in cooling systems, while others require additional cooling fans or liquid cooling systems. It is important to consider the cost of these cooling systems when comparing prices of different devices.

FAQs:
Q: What is the average lifespan of a cryptocurrency mining device?
A: The average lifespan of a mining device can vary depending on usage and maintenance, but it is typically around 2-3 years.

Q: Can I use a regular computer for mining?
A: It is not recommended to use a regular computer for mining as it may not have the necessary processing power and cooling system to handle the complex algorithms.

Q: How often do I need to upgrade my mining device?
A: It is recommended to upgrade your mining device every 1-2 years to keep up with the constantly evolving technology and stay competitive in the mining world.

Q: Is it better to buy a new or used mining device?
A: It is generally better to buy a new mining device as it will have a longer lifespan and come with a warranty. However, if you are on a tight budget, a used device can also be a good option.

Q: Can I mine multiple cryptocurrencies with one device?
A: Yes, some devices have the capability to mine multiple cryptocurrencies, but it is important to check the specifications of the device before purchasing.
